The Golden Valley Farmers Market turns Sunday mornings into an educational adventure where kids can meet local farmers, discover where their food comes from, and sample fresh seasonal treats. This welcoming outdoor market creates the perfect low-pressure environment for families to shop together, with plenty of space for little ones to explore colorful displays of fruits, vegetables, and artisan goods while learning about sustainable agriculture and supporting the local community.

What to Expect

Families will find a relaxed outdoor market setting with multiple vendor booths featuring fresh Minnesota produce, baked goods, honey, flowers, and handmade crafts. The atmosphere is casual and kid-friendly, with vendors who are typically happy to chat with curious children about their products. Expect a social, community-oriented vibe where kids can safely wander between stands while parents browse, and where sampling fresh foods and interacting with growers is encouraged. The market runs seasonally through summer months on Sunday mornings.

Pro Tips for Families

  1. Arrive within the first hour of opening for the fullest selection and most energetic atmosphere, plus vendors are especially chatty before the rush
  2. Bring a wagon or let kids carry their own small reusable bag so they feel involved in shopping and have ownership over their choices
  3. Come with a small appetite,many vendors offer samples, and kids are more willing to try new foods in this fun, low-pressure setting
  4. Let kids bring their own spending money ($5-10) to choose something special themselves, whether produce, baked goods, or a small craft item

Best Time to Visit

Early morning right when the market opens offers the best selection and cooler temperatures during summer heat. The first hour also tends to be less crowded, giving kids more opportunity to interact with vendors. Mid-morning works well if you want a more bustling, social atmosphere, but arrive before the final hour when vendors may be selling out of popular items.

Food & Drinks

The market features fresh-baked goods like cookies, muffins, breads, and pastries that make perfect breakfast treats or snacks. Many vendors offer samples of their products, from honey sticks to fresh fruit. Some markets include prepared food vendors with items like breakfast sandwiches or coffee for parents. Bring a water bottle as drink options may be limited, and consider purchasing fruit or veggies for healthy snacking while you browse.

Parking & Access

Parking is available at the Golden Valley Road location with easy access to the market area. The outdoor market setup is typically stroller-friendly with grass or paved surfaces, though terrain may vary depending on weather conditions. Arrive early for the most convenient parking spots closest to the market entrance. The open layout allows for easy navigation with strollers, wagons, or active toddlers.
